Ordinals
beta
Sat 1512168176508748
decimal
394867.676508748
degree
0°184867′1747″676508748‴
percentile
72.00800848438732%
name
ddfwxzodpfx
cycle
0
epoch
1
period
195
block
394867
offset
676508748
timestamp
2016-01-24 21:58:13 UTC
rarity
common
prev
next